Cooking is an important element of every day life, and the advancement of kitchen devices plays a considerable role in how effectively and efficiently people prepare their meals. Amongst these home appliances, cookers and hobs are two of the most essential instruments discovered in modern-day cooking areas. This short article explores the distinctions in between cookers and hobs, examines their different types, and offers insights on their functions, upkeep, and choice procedure.
What are Cookers and Hobs?Cookers
Cookers are thorough kitchen home appliances developed for cooking tasks, usually integrating an oven and a hob. They can be found in different configurations and types, dealing with varied cooking needs and choices.
Hobs
Hobs, on the other hand, are more focused appliances primarily used for boiling, frying, and other stovetop cooking approaches. Hobs can be standalone units or an integrated part of bigger cookers.

Electric Cookers
Electric cookers use electrical energy as their main source of power. They often feature a built-in oven and numerous cooking zones on the hob.

Benefits:

Gas hobs are favored for their fast heating and strong flame, making them outstanding for searing and stir-frying.

Benefits:
Instant heat and controlCompatible with any kind of cookware2. Electric Hobs
Electric hobs warm up using electric coils or glass-ceramic surfaces, supplying a modern-day appearance and effective cooking.

Benefits:
Easier to clean upUniform surface area suitable for different pots and pans3. Induction Hobs
Induction hobs use electromagnetic fields to heat pots and pans straight, offering quick and energy-efficient cooking.

Benefits:
Safe (cool surface after removing pots and pans)Energy-efficient and accurate4. Solid Plate Hobs

Do I need a professional to install a gas cooker or hob?
Yes, professional installation is recommended for gas home appliances to ensure security and compliance with regional guidelines.
Can I use any kind of cookware on induction hobs?
Induction hobs require magnetic cookware. Stainless steel or cast iron pots work best. Non-magnetic products will not warm up.
